A Community Quilt by Comfort for Chaos
Threads of Dania Beach was a community-driven art installation that transforms thousands of discarded fabric swatches—rescued from a long-standing local business in one of Dania Beach’s historic buildings—into a vibrant public artwork celebrating unity, creativity, and sustainability.
At the Comfort for Chaos art tent, residents and visitors are invited to select a fabric swatch and write a positive word, intention, or message for the community.
Each piece carries a story: the history of the building the samples came from, the personal message written by a neighbor, and the shared spirit of Dania Beach.
Throughout the event, we assembled the contributed swatches onto large panels, creating a cascading “waterfall” effect of color, texture, and handwritten messages.
The final work becomes a modern, Art Basel–inspired textile installation—beautiful, meaningful, and entirely community-made.
This project not only gives new life to materials that would have been thrown away, but also reflects the heart of Dania Beach: diverse, creative, historic, and deeply connected.
The finished quilt will serve as a symbolic reminder that when many threads come together, we create something stronger, richer, and more beautiful.
